ABOUT PARAMETRIC Parametric is part of Morgan Stanley Investment Management, the asset management division of Morgan Stanley. We partner with advisors, institutions, and consultants to build portfolios focused on what's important to them and their clients.

A leader in custom solutions for more than 30 years, we help investors access efficient market exposures, solve implementation challenges, and design multi-asset portfolios that respond to their evolving needs. We also offer systematic alpha and alternative strategies to complement clients' core holdings.

ABOUT THE TEAM The Quantitative Development team supports Portfolio Management, Strategy and Research with equity models and tools to guide our investment process.

This includes portfolio construction, backtesting, transition analysis and other analytical tools. As part of the Quantitative Development team, the Senior Research Software Engineer will be responsible for modernizing existing applications, building new applications and ensuring compliance with SDLC requirements.

PRIMARY RESPONSIBILITIES Work closely with the business unit and other team members to understand and document requirements Design and develop integration solutions with 3rd party data providers and systems Share experience, knowledge, and ideas to the team to improve processes and productivity Create unit/integration/functional tests Follow our development process and guidelines Conduct code reviews of other developers, merge-request reviews Follow technology trends/tools and recommend improvements to our technology when appropriate Act as the security expert for the development team by advocating for secure coding practices and implementing security related features Responsible for researching and implementing software development initiatives that are cross functional and may be passed off to other groups later JOB REQUIREMENTS 5+ years of experience developing cloud native applications Python design and development experience is a plus Experience with object-oriented coding languages such as C# or Java Ability to work well in a highly social and collaborative environment Strong knowledge of various AWS cloud services like ECS, S3, Batch, EC2 In depth experience with various message streaming technologies like Kafka Solid understanding of Docker containerization IaaS familiarity, working knowledge of Terraform Familiarity with version control systems such as GIT or SVN Working experience with agile development Familiarity with continuous integration and build tools Working knowledge of NoSQL databases like DynamoDB, MongoDB etc.

Proven track record of becoming a subject matter expert in areas related to current assignments Effective communication skills with business users and other developers Parametric believes each member of our organization makes a significant contribution to our success.
